TURKEY-SYRIA EARTHQUAKE APPEAL

Thousands killed after three deadly earthquakes hit Turkey.

On Monday 6 February, an initial magnitude 7.8 earthquake hit in southern Turkey close to the border with northern Syria. A second 7.5-magnitude earthquake struck 9 hours later, with aftershocks following.
Many thousands of men, women and children have died or are injured in the aftermath of the earthquakes in Turkey and Syria. It is not too late to save lives. Christian Aid is already working with partners in Northwest Syria to provide winter kits to people seeking shelter. Every prayer, every gift, every action brings hope to people hit by disaster.

water issues in africa

Children often bear the burden of walking miles each day to find water in streams and ponds. Sickness and the time lost fetching it robs entire communities of their futures.

Every day, more than 800 children die from preventable diseases caused by unclean water, or a lack of sanitation and hygiene. Poor sanitation, water and hygiene affect more than just children`s health.

Diseases from dirty water kill more people every year than all forms of violence, including war.

43% of those deaths are children under five years old. Access to clean water and basic sanitation can save around 16,000 lives every week.

This tragic and massive loss of life, most of which was due to preventable or treatable causes, is a stark reminder of the urgent need to end preventable deaths of children and young people.

Hunger.

Each day, 25,000 people, including more than 10,000 children, die from hunger and related causes. Some 854 million people worldwide are estimated to be undernourished, and high food prices may drive another 100 million into poverty and hunger.
